What is the 3 month rule for jobs?

The 3 month rule in jobs, including remote rotating schedule roles, typically refers to a probation or trial period during which an employer evaluates an employee's performance and fit for the position. After three months, employees may become eligible for benefits, permanent status, or further evaluation, depending on company policies and employment agreements.

What does it mean to work a rotating schedule remote job?

A rotating schedule remote job means that while you work from a location outside of a traditional office (such as your home), your work hours change according to a set rotation. For example, you might work mornings for a week, then evenings the next, or alternate between weekdays and weekends. This type of schedule is common in industries that require 24/7 coverage or flexible service hours, such as customer support or IT. It offers flexibility but also requires adaptability to changing hours. Communication and time management are important skills for succeeding in this type of role.

How do rotating schedules impact work-life balance for remote employees?

Rotating schedules in remote positions can offer flexibility, but they also require strong time management and adaptability. Employees may need to adjust to varying shift times, which can affect routines and personal commitments. Proactive communication with your team and utilizing digital scheduling tools can help maintain a healthy work-life balance. Many companies support remote workers with resources to manage shift changes, but it's important to clarify expectations and self-manage downtime between rotations.
